I'd start with a mid-tone brown as the bascoat, and add orange to it for sucessive layers of highlight. If you basecoat orange and highlight from there, it's going to be garish and bright. |

Go for orange! My favourite colour by far, seconded by warpstone green! I've used a mix of Blood Red, Blazing Orange and Vermin brown, to achieve a darker, rustier orange. Highlighted with Blazing Orange up to Sunburst Yellow on the edges. And shaded with Light Walnut shader. Check out my army blog at the warseer forums (link in my signature) for examples. I've chosen to limit the orange to the hoods, using bleached bone robes for contrast. Orange is a dominant colour, something to keep in mind, to much of a sharp orange can be a bit to strong. |
